ssl证书版本怎么更新
- 行业动态
- 2024-01-30
- 1
SSL证书的更新过程包括以下步骤:需要设置SSL过期提醒,以便在证书即将过期时得到提醒。生成证书签名请求。接下来,需要激活新的SSL证书。在这一过程中,可能需要完成域控制验证。安装新的SSL证书。需要注意的是,SSL证书的有效期通常为一年,但具体取决于您使用的证书类型和您的证书颁发机构。为了保证网站的正常运行和数据的安全,建议每年至少更换一次SSL证书。
SSL证书是一种用于保护网站数据安全的重要工具,它可以确保用户与网站之间的通信过程中的数据加密和身份验证,随着技术的发展,SSL证书的版本也在不断更新,以提供更高级别的安全保障,本文将详细介绍如何更新SSL证书版本。
了解SSL证书版本
SSL证书的版本主要有以下几个:
1、SSL 2.0:这是最早的SSL协议版本,存在严重的安全破绽,已经被广泛弃用。
2、SSL 3.0:相较于SSL 2.0,SSL 3.0在安全性上有所提升,但仍存在一些问题,目前,大部分浏览器已经停止支持SSL 3.0。
3、TLS 1.0:TLS(Transport Layer Security)是SSL的继任者,TLS 1.0在安全性和性能上都有所提升,但仍然存在一些已知的安全破绽。
4、TLS 1.1和TLS 1.2:这两个版本的TLS协议在安全性和性能上都得到了进一步的提升,是目前主流的SSL/TLS协议版本。
5、TLS 1.3:这是最新的TLS协议版本,它在安全性、性能和兼容性方面都有很大的优势,已经成为许多网站的首选。
为什么需要更新SSL证书版本?
更新SSL证书版本的主要原因是为了提高网站的安全性和性能,随着技术的发展,破解们也在不断寻找新的攻击手段,旧的SSL证书版本可能无法抵御这些新的威胁,新版本的SSL/TLS协议在性能上也有优势,可以为用户提供更好的访问体验。
如何更新SSL证书版本?
更新SSL证书版本的过程主要包括以下几个步骤:
1、购买新的SSL证书:你需要购买一个新的SSL证书,这个证书应该支持你希望升级到的TLS协议版本,你可以从权威的证书颁发机构(CA)购买,如Let’s Encrypt、DigiCert等。
2、生成CSR文件:购买新的SSL证书后,你需要生成一个证书签名请求(CSR)文件,这个文件包含了你的网站和服务器的相关信息,以及你对新证书的一些要求,你可以使用OpenSSL工具生成CSR文件。
3、提交CSR文件并获取证书:将生成的CSR文件提交给证书颁发机构,他们会根据你的信息和要求为你签发一个新的SSL证书。
4、安装新的SSL证书:收到新的SSL证书后,你需要将其安装到你的服务器上,具体安装方法取决于你的服务器类型和操作系统,通常,你需要将证书文件和私钥文件上传到服务器,并在服务器配置文件中进行相应的设置。
5、配置HTTPS重定向:为了确保用户始终通过安全的HTTPS连接访问你的网站,你需要配置HTTPS重定向,这意味着当用户尝试通过HTTP访问你的网站时,他们将被自动重定向到HTTPS连接。
6、更新内部链接和资源:你需要更新网站内部的链接和资源,确保它们指向新的HTTPS地址,这包括CSS、JavaScript文件、图片等资源,以及内部页面的链接。
相关问题与解答
1、Q:我可以直接从旧的SSL证书升级到新的TLS协议版本吗?
A:不可以,升级SSL证书版本需要购买一个新的证书,因为不同的TLS协议版本有不同的密钥长度和加密算法。
2、Q:更新SSL证书版本会影响网站的访问速度吗?
A:在大多数情况下,更新SSL证书版本不会对网站的访问速度产生显著影响,实际上,新版本的TLS协议在性能上往往优于旧版本的SSL协议。
3、Q:我是否需要同时更新服务器上的其他配置?
A:在安装新的SSL证书后,你可能需要更新服务器上的其他配置,以确保HTTPS功能正常工作,具体配置取决于你的服务器类型和操作系统。
4、Q:我可以自己生成和管理SSL证书吗?
A:可以,但不建议这样做,自行生成和管理SSL证书可能会导致安全问题,而且可能会增加管理和维护的难度,建议从权威的证书颁发机构购买和管理SSL证书。
本站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本站,有问题联系侵删!
本文链接:http://www.xixizhuji.com/fuzhu/297444.html